Michelia macclurei Dandy (Magnoliaceae:Michelia) is one kind of aiphyIlium, which can be used in soil improvement. It has a very wide range of uses, it can improved soil; it has fine and smooth timber structure, straight texture, easy to dry, aromatic, less craze, not become warped; it is good standing timber, commonly used as a room purlin, doors and Windows and plate, etc; The tree is beautiful, lush foliage, urban greening tree species; Its flowers have fragrance, can extract essential oil; Forest establishment has fire resistance in a certain extent, available build combat forest fires.The study optimizes 4 extracted methods of leaf essential oil from M. macclurei. Oils were extracted from different families and different organs of M. macclurei by different extraction methods. The impact of familiy and organ on the oil yield and composition were compared in this study. The results are listed as follows. (1) Hydrodistillation, ultrasonic wave-assisted steam distillation, supercritical CO2 extraction and soxhlet extraction were used to extract essential oil from M. macclurei leaves, respectively. The optimum technological conditions were obtained by orthogonal experiment. The results showed that the highest yields for hydrodistillation were obtained under extraction time 5 h, and the yields of essential oil from fresh and dry leaves were 0.327% and 0.171%, respectively; the extraction yield of ultrasonic assisted was 0.251% under the optimum conditions of extraction time 45min, extraction temperature 50℃, microwave power 200W, ultrasonic power 60 kHz; for the supercritical CO2 extraction the highest extraction rate of 3.899% was obtained under the optimum conditions of extraction pressure 20MPa, temperature 40℃, extraction time 120 min; while the extraction yield of soxhlet extraction was 0.251% under the optimum conditions of extraction time 3 h, the ratio of material to solvent volume 1:20 g/mL, temperature 85℃.The results of extraction process optimization showed that extraction time, temperature, microwave power and ultrasonic power all had a significant influence on the yield of essential oil from M. macclurei leaves extracted with ultrasonic wave-assisted steam distillation; while for supercritical CO2 extraction the influence Of extraction pressure, temperature and time on the yield of essential oil were insignificant; for soxhlet extraction, both the ratio of material to solvent volume and extraction temperature had a significant influence on the yield, but no significant changes were found in the influence of extraction time. These above Results were consistent with the results of orthogonal test.(2) Chemical components of oils from M. macclurei’s different organs were measured and analysised by gas chromatography-mass spectrometry. The results showed, the main components of leaf essential oil from M. macclurei by hydrodistillation were 1-Caryophyllene (25.59%), a-Caryophyllene (8.09%), Elemol(10.16%), 1,6,10-Dodecatrien-3-ol,3,7,11-trimethyl-,(Z)-(S)-(+)-(8CI) (5.61%), Espatulenol (4.96%), Caryophyllene oxide (10.18%), Selinenol (5.42%), a-Eudesmol (7.20%) and 1,5,5-Trimethyl-6-methylenecyclohexene (4.13%); for ultrasonic assisted extraction, the main components included b-Elemen (7.24%),1-Caryophyllene (24.45%), a-Caryophyllene(7.20%), y-Elemene (4.31%), Elemol (11.00%), 1,6,10-Dodecatrien-3-ol,3,7,11-trimethyl-,(Z)-(S)-(+)-(8CI) (5.43%), Espatulenol (5.18%), Caryophyllene oxide (8.95%), Selinenol (5.40%) and a-Eudesmol (6.85%); for soxhlet extraction,1-Caryophyllene (8.88%), a-Caryophyllene (2.91%), Nerolidol 2 (2.37%), Espatulenol (2.76%), Caryophyllene oxide (6.15%), Selinenol (4.22%), a-Eudesmol (2.40%), Methyl linoleate (20.18%), Methyl hexadecanoate (10.19%), 9,12-Octadecadienoic acid (Z,Z)-, methyl ester (8.35%) and Phytol (4.83%) were the main components; while Espatulenol (2.59%), Caryophyllene oxide (3.31%), Methyl linolenate (7.13%), Methyl hexadecanoate (11.30%),9,12-Octadecadienoic acid (Z,Z)-, methyl ester (6.74%), Phytol (4.08%), Octadecanoic acid,methyl ester (2.07%), Stigmasterol (5.29%), beta-Sitosterol (12.47%) and Hexadecanoic acid,4-nitrophenyl ester (21.25%) were the main components of leaf essential oil extracted by soxhlet extraction.The main components of aril essential oil from M. macclurei by hydrodistillation were p-Cymene (2.12%), (1S)-(l)-beta-Pinene (6.34%), b-Elemen (33.79%), 1-Caryophyllene (9.58%), a-Caryophyllene (3.42%), Germacrene B (15.64%), Espatulenol (7.64%) and Caryophyllene oxide (2.47%);and for ultrasonic assisted extraction, the main components were (1S)-(1)-beta-Pinene (4.40%),1-Caryophyllene (8.13%), b-Elemen (30.87%), a-Caryophyllene (2.96%), a-Selinene (2.22%), Germacrene B (15.76%), 1,5,9-Cyclododecatriene,1,5,9-trimethyl-(2.33%), Espatulenol (7.91%) and Caryophyllene oxide (2.00%); while the main components of aril oil by soxhlet extraction is Methyl hexadecanoate (22.00%),9,12-Octadecad ienoic acid (Z,Z)-, methyl ester (19.29%), Methyl linoleate (43.59%),9-Octadecenoic acid,methyl ester (2.34%) and g-Sitosterol (2.40%) were the main components of aril essential oil extracted by supercritical CO2 extraction..The main components of shell essential oil from M. macclurei by hydrodistillation included b-Elemen (6.05%),1-Caryophyllene (9.85%), 1,4,7,-Cycloundecatriene,1,5,9,9-tetramethyl-, Z,Z,Z (3.79%), Palmitic acid (6.11%), Caryophyllene oxide (27.73%) Espatulenol (13.85%),and 3,7,11,11-Tetramethyl-bicyclo[8.1.0]2,6-undecadiene (2.73%);and b-Elemen (7.04%),1-Caryophyllene (5.13%), a-Caryophyllene (2.58%), Eremophilene (4.88%),3,7,11,11-Tetramethylbic-yclo[8.1.0]2,6-undecadiene (3.22%)、Espatulenol (12.91%), Caryophyllene oxide (22.03%) and Palmitic acid (4.52%)were the main components of ultrasonic assisted extraction; while the main components of soxhlet extraction were Espatulenol (2.16%), Caryophyllene oxide (11.25%), Methyl hexadecanoate (11.49%), Methyl linoleate (10.07%),9,12-Octadecadienoic acid (Z,Z)-, methyl ester (7.33%), Docosanoic acid, methylester (2.27%), Tetracosanoic acid,methyl ester (2.44%) and g-Sitosterol (7.37%).The main components of seed oil from M. macclurei by soxhlet extraction were Methyl hexadecanoate (19.88%), Linoleic acid (12.23%), Methyl linoleate (53.81%), Methyl 9-(Z)-octadecenoate (8.13%) and Octadecanoic acid,methyl ester (4.46%).(3) The components of M. macclurei oil had a significant difference among different extraction methods. Terpenoids and alcohols were the main components of M. macclurei oil extracted by hydrodistilation and ultrasonic wave-assisted steam distillation, while for soxhlet extraction and supercritical CO2 extraction acids were the main components.The oil component and yield of different M. macclurei organs were significantly different, more terpenoids were found in the essential oils of aril than in the essential oil of leaf and shell, which were extracted by hydrodistilation and ultrasonic wave-assisted steam distillation, and less alcohols were found in the aril oil; when extracted by soxhlet extraction and supercritical CO2 extraction, The oil from M. macclurei aril and seeds had more acids than oil from leaf and shell, and the first two oils had more terpenoids and alcohols.The components of oil among different Michelia macclurei Dandy families were compared. At the level of 5.01%~10% and 10.01%~20%, the components of leaf and aril essential oil extracted by hydrodistillation had significant difference, the components of shell and seed oil extracted by soxhlet extraction has significant difference at the level of 0%~1% and 1.01%~5%, and the other levels was not. So it only have some differences among the Michelia macclurei Dandy families.
